Practical guide to go and visit Nakhon Si Thammarat

Essentially known for its iconic temple, Wat Phra Mahathat Woramahawihan, which on the tentaive list of UNESCO World Heritage, Nakhon Si Thammarat province is rarely visited by foreign tourists. However, by going there you can discover in addition to some interesting places, Nang Talung, a traditional shadow puppets theater and enjoy a few long white sand beaches in particular on the side of Khanom in the North . Called Ligor when it was founded, Nakhon Si Thammarat city was an walled city with some ruins of the surrounding walls still standing. It can easily be visited in one day, two tops. Khanom on the sea side with its beautiful not crowded beaches compared to neighboring islands, its caves and pink dolphins, will hold you longer. Practical information about Nakhon Si Thammarat

Few people know about it but Nakhon Si Thammarat is also an alternative to Surat Thani to reach the islands of Koh Samui, Koh Phangan and Koh Tao. The distance separating the city from Donsak pier is almost the same. Personally, I find that there are more interesting things to do and see in the Nakhon Si Thammarat province than in Surat Thani although I highly recommend you to spend 2 days and a night in Khao Sok National Park, my favorite in Thailand. Moreover some airlines offer combined flights to Nakhon Si Thammarat + ferry to the islands. Otherwise, you can find bus + ferry formulas from the airport. How to go to Nakhon Si Thammarat ?

Nakhon Si Thammarat has an airport. there are several daily flights from Bangkok Don Muang Airport, none from Suvarnabhumi. The city is also served by the train. The journey from Bangkok is very long and the majority of trains stop at Thung Song Junction except for 2 trains a day that go to the train station in the city. Last option with public transport to come to Nakhon Si Thammarat, the bus from Bangkok Southern Bus Terminal (Sai Tai Mai), the journey takes a dozen hours. There are also minivans that connect the city to Phuket, Phang Nga, Phatthalung, Trang and of course Khanom or buses to Hat Yai, Phuket, Krabi, Phang Nga or Ranong. From Koh Samui, Koh Phangan or Koh Tao, you have ferry + bus or van via Donsak formulas that go to Khanom and Nakhon Si Thammarat.

How to get around in Nakhon Si Thammarat ?

Nakhon Si Thammarat city has a bus system operated by songthaews (pick-ups with benches in the back). It will cost you 10 THB regardless of the distance traveled. Line 5 for instance is quite convenient as it goes up Ratchadamnoen Street and can drop you off at Wat Phra Mahathat Woramahawihan. Also convenient lines 7 and 8 connect Nakhon Si Thammarat Airport to the city. Their schedules are based on the arrival times of flights, the price is 30 or 40 THB depending on the line you take. it takes 30 minutes. Otherwise there are taximeter in Nakhon Si Thammarat and motorcycle taxis. You can also use GRAB app (similar to UBER but UBER does not operate in Southestern Asia any more) to order a transportation.

Other places to see in Nakhon Si Thammarat

Baan Tan Khun Ratwut Vicharn Nakhon Si Thammarat
Baan Tan Khun Ratwut Vicharn
starstar
This ancient wooden house was built in the early twentieth century. Located near Wat Phra Mahathat Worama Wihan, on the opposite sidewalk, the house is home to a small museum and was furnished like it was supposed to be one century ago.
Old City Wall Nakhon Si Thammarat
Old City Wall
star
Nakhon Si Thammarat was a fortified city from its foundation. The ramparts have been rebuilt several times and the existing ruins date from the 17th century and are reminiscent of our european castles because they were erected by French architects.
City Pillar Shrine Nakhon Si Thammarat
City Pillar Shrine
starstarstar
This sanctuary houses the pillar that marks the site of the founding of the city. This small white building is interesting to see the tribute that the inhabitants dedicate to the pillar something we don't see in western countries and its decorations in stucco.

Weather & climate in Nakhon Si Thammarat

Nakhon Si Thammarat has a tropical rainforest climate with temperatures that remain very hot to hot throughout the year. The driest months are February and March, with about and the wettest months from October to December.
